A campaign is being launched later this month looking at the decline of wild areas across the Island.
The initiative from Manx Wildlife Trust called 'Wilder Future' also aims to raise support for action to safeguard Manx natural environments.
It will cover five key themes of wildlife value, species loss, farming and fishing, making space for wildlife and sustainability.
It launches on March 30 at 10am at the Courthouse in Ramsey and runs until April 6 - activities will be available for children and staff and volunteers from the trust will be on hand to answer any questions.
